Dragon Lady ( Blonde Ale ) - Tuesday, Oct. 31, 2017
Conical
I am trying something different with the water salts in this brew. The previous 4 -5 were bland and tasteless and did taste " funny ". No idea why, but the salts were low but supposed to be according to the experts. Well, I guess I am on my own now. I was always low on hop bitterness and especially aroma. I raised the sulphate to 125, so there will be no excuse for lack of taste. Minerally? I hope not.
Ingredients:
22 lbs. UCM 2 row
1 lb. Munich II - ( 9 L )
1 lb. Light Carastan - ( 15 L )
4 ozs. Melanoidin - ( 30 L )
40 g US-05
113 g Hallertauer - 3.8% AA @ 60 min.
Water Profile - ( I made it )
CA - 72
S04 - 125
CI - 52
O.G. - 1.050
F.G. - 1.016
% - 4.5
SRM - 4.5
BU - 25
NOTES
I always got lots of hop bitterness and aroma using well water, but it was so astringent that it made it undrinkable. So this may work, or suck, we will see. I ordered Munich malt II instead of I. I don't think the difference will be that much. Seems to be done on Nov. 6. Keg in a week or so. Sample? Perhaps. Kegging this soon.
KEGGED ON NOV 11
First thing is that it seems to taste fine, as no odd taste yet. However, I should never of used melanoidin malt. 4 ozs. totally dominated this beer. I should of known it would. This is a pilot brew and everything seems normal. I may lower the sulphate to around 100 and leave everything as it is, My next blonde ale will be light in taste as well as look.
